Dr. Kent Rhodes graduated from Louisiana State University School of Medicine in New Orleans in 1988.
Dr. Rhodes has four offices in Louisiana where he specializes in Pediatrics and Internal Medicine.

Dr. Rhodes is a pediatrician, a physician dedicated to helping kids of all age groups. He offers comprehensive health care for newborns, young children & teens. As a pediatrician, Dr. Rhodes is a primary care provider, the first point of contact when a patient is sick. Dr. Rhodes is trained to provide well-rounded health care for children of all ages and works very closely with the patient's parents & family making sure that the child is developing & maturing properly.
The specialty of internal medicine is an area of primary care for adults. Dr. Rhodes specializes in diagnosing and treating cross-system illnesses that may affect multiple organ systems. When necessary, Dr. Rhodes can also refer patients to specialist physicians when medically needed. As an example, patients with severe liver problems could be referred to a hepatologist for additional medical tests or treatments.
